English Literature (BA Hons)

English Literature is a rich and vibrant area of study. At York St John, we are a dynamic, engaged, and research-active team who are committed to providing our students with a cutting-edge education. By studying English Literature, you will have the opportunity to learn about a range of different genres, historical periods, and literary forms. Our philosophy is that words matter. Books can change the world. We believe that reading and understanding different types of literature inspires people to develop greater insights into themselves and the wider world. If you are also passionate about reading and the power of the written word, then our English Literature course is the perfect choice for you.

Our English Literature experts are experienced researchers, readers and writers, who are ready to help you make connections between the written word and the real world. We give you the skills and opportunities to become a sophisticated reader and critic of a wide range of literary material, covering different genres, eras and cultures. You’ll also develop personal and professional skills to enhance your career prospects, such as independent learning, advanced analytical reading and increased confidence as a writer and critic.
